MetaDone
|
Public Member Functions | |
final EventTower< Object > | getEvents () |
abstract Object | getValue () |
abstract boolean | setValue (Object value) throws BadPreCondition |
Private Attributes | |
final EventTower< Object > | events = new EventTowerNormal<Object>() |
Represents a mutable value.
final EventTower<Object> metadone.client.grasyla2.value.MutableValue.getEvents | ( | ) |
Gets the event tower for changes of the value.
References metadone.client.grasyla2.value.MutableValue.events.
Referenced by metadone.client.grasyla2.ref.UpdaterObjectEngine.activate(), and metadone.client.grasyla2.value.ValueEngine.evaluateComponent().
abstract Object metadone.client.grasyla2.value.MutableValue.getValue | ( | ) | [pure virtual] |
Gets the value.
Referenced by metadone.client.grasyla2.ref.UpdaterObjectEngine.activate(), metadone.client.grasyla2.value.ValueEngine.evaluateComponent(), and metadone.client.grasyla2.value.UpdaterToggleEngine.updateValue().
abstract boolean metadone.client.grasyla2.value.MutableValue.setValue | ( | Object | value | ) | throws BadPreCondition [pure virtual] |
Sets the value.
value | The new value |
true
iff the value was set BadPreCondition |
final EventTower<Object> metadone.client.grasyla2.value.MutableValue.events = new EventTowerNormal<Object>() [private] |
Referenced by metadone.client.grasyla2.value.MutableValue.getEvents().